ShopSavvy (pictured)
Free
If you have time for a little in-store shopping, be sure ShopSavvy is armed on the Android phone by your side. Use your phone’s camera to scan the barcodes of any potential gifts and ShopSavvy will pull up prices in other stores and on any online retailers, giving you instant price comparison results.
